Transaction 5b2d7518c71f58d7a9235c682a4a86ffab7659a1d5681c2964a747c62003bfa8

2 Input
1 Outputs
  • 5b2d7518c71f58d7a9235c682a4a86ffab7659a1d5681c2964a747c62003bfa8:0
  • value  5138378
    address  3MfBKwQ9ybwfgaXGpiPQgjyYrwDVZQpqQL